On the one year anniversary of that damn dress ripping this great nation into pieces, we have someone else trying to start another dress debate. A Tumblr user uploaded a photo of an Adidas jacket and even though they clearly knew they would be opening the mouth of Hades in doing so, they asked the Internet what color the jacket was.

"I hate to make a new blue/black white/gold dress meme but my friend has this jacket and she says it's white and blue but i see black and brown pls tell me what you see," they wrote.

Why? Why are they doing this?! A mere 365 days ago, a dress that was black and blue or gold and white or green and orange or whatever divided this country and almost destroyed the Internet. And it's not just Tumblr. This jacket thing has spread onto Twitter and other websites.
